    I would describe minimalist as the reduction of duplicated information.
    And removal or less visibility of that you aren't making decisions from.
    Combat text, fps/latency, amount of gold you have, memory usage, etc.
    Those can be hugely reduced in quantity or visibility, if they are even necessary at all.

    We can more objectively say whether something is more minimalist or not rather than "better" in such a vague way.

    Your combat text is I feel excessive maybe, but otherwise very much in the right direction for minimal.
    Avoiding much of that I feel is "default" in many UI's unnecessarily.
